check https://lowendspirit.com/ for deals, you can find stuff for 1 dollar a month if you prepared to pay for a year,

googles micro instance free is ok for pihole, uptimekuma and things like that,

the oracle free 24gb ram is arm, but you can do a lot with it, but they will stop it if you dont hit certain usage marks monthly…

AWS is only free for 12 months, after that they will bill you even for things STILL labelled free tier…caught me…

https://labs.play-with-docker.com/ good for learning docker or running once off tasks

You can get one non-preemptible e2-micro instance each month, but make sure to set it up in one of these US regions: Oregon (us-west1), Iowa (us-central1), or South Carolina (us-east1).
